Adding brown sugar to oatmeal can provide a quick boost of sweetness, but it's important to use it sparingly due to its high sugar content. Opt for healthier alternatives like fresh fruits, nuts, or a drizzle of honey which provide additional nutrients and fiber. Moderation is key; a small amount won't significantly impact overall health, but relying on sugar can lead to higher calorie intake and blood sugar spikes.

- What are healthier alternatives to brown sugar in oatmeal? Fresh fruits, nuts, or honey can be great alternatives for natural sweetness and added nutrients.
- Does brown sugar affect blood sugar levels? Yes, brown sugar can impact blood sugar levels, so it should be consumed in moderation.
- How can I make oatmeal healthier? Consider adding fruits, nuts, or seeds to boost nutrition while limiting added sugars.
- Can oatmeal aid in weight loss? Oatmeal can support weight loss due to its fiber content, helping you feel fuller longer.
